SUMMARY
I expect the search results for "st louis" to be a superset of the results for
"st. louis", but all NOAA stations are missing from the former.

STEPS TO REPRODUCE
1. Open "Weather Report" widget settings, "Weather Station" tab
2. Type "st louis" in the search bar, note results
3. Replace search with "st. louis"

OBSERVED RESULT
"st louis" finds BBC stations but does not find NOAA stations.
Interestingly, two results are not a substring match: `Saint-Louis, Senegal, SN
(BBC Weather)` and `Lambert-St. Louis International Airport, United States, US
(BBC Weather)`

"st. louis" finds both BBC stations and NOAA stations

EXPECTED RESULT
Both queries find BBC stations and NOAA stations
